MADISON – Athens State University recently honored three alumni who now teach at Bob Jones High School.

Bob Jones teachers Dwayne Craft, Kent Chambers and Micky Worley received with the Outstanding Educator Alumni Award from Athens State.

Chambers teaches per-calculus, serves as head softball coach and is assistant athletic director. Also a published playwright, Craft teaches courses in advanced drama and production and three levels of classes in technical theater.

Worley teaches English 11, advanced-placement English 11 and pre-AP English 10.

Madison Board of Education recognized the trio at a recent board meeting at the Central Office.
